🎭 7 типов программистов, которых вы встретите на собеседовании
Осторожно! Данная статья носит шуточный характер и не преследует цели обидеть кого-либо. Все ситуации выдуманы, а совпадения — случайны.
Меланхолик, холерик, флегматик, сангвиник — в психологии существует несколько типов темперамента. Но что, если в ИТ тоже есть нечто подобное?
В этой статье я хочу рассказать о некоторых видах айтишников, которые встречаются на собеседованиях, а также об их поведении, подходах к ответам и работе.
На хайпе
Этот тот тип айтишников, который следит за трендами в ИТ, любит и применяет в работе только новомодные фреймворки, библиотеки и инструменты. А еще — в курсе всех последних тредов от твиттерских айтишников и сам, скорее всего, локально популярен.
Самоуверенный и общительный на собеседовании. Знает себе цену — и оценивает себя выше рынка, потому что так учил его наставник. Использует очень много сленга, но не всегда делает это уместно. Производит впечатление опытного разработчика, хотя по факту не всегда обладает глубокими знаниями.
Гуру собеседований
Подготовленный, но не заинтересованный в оффере
Это самый спокойный и рассудительный кандидат. Спокойный, — ведь у него уже есть работа и он не ищет ей замену.
Перед тем как пойти на собеседование, он тщательно подготовился: посмотрел несколько mock-интервью, загуглил возможные вопросы и подготовил несколько вариантов ответа на каждый из них. Говорит только по делу, дает четкие и аргументированные ответы.
Иногда может знать о компании, в которую собеседуется, больше, чем эйчар. Потому что он прочитал все отзывы от бывших сотрудников на сайтах-отзовиках.
Гуру собеседований часто ходит на интервью, чтобы держать себя «в тонусе». Например, из любопытства (вдруг предложат что-нибудь классное и интересное), а еще — чтобы понимать, сколько он стоит на рынке труда, как специалист, и не терять навык прохождения собесов.
Но, как правило, это действительно профессионал своего дела, и его знания соответствуют грейду (мидл+ или сеньор).
Познал жизнь
Это человек, который решил начать строить карьеру с нуля: он перешел в ИТ из другой сферы и, как правило, сделал это уже после 35-40 лет. Обычно у него нет профильного образования и глубокой технической базы, но есть сильная мотивация работать и развиваться. А еще — он старается лишний раз не упоминать о своем возрасте в резюме и на собеседовании.
Часто такой тип айтишника обладает развитыми коммуникативными навыками. Он хорошо объясняет сложные концепции, умеет работать в команде и любит стабильность — не меняет работодателей каждые два месяца. На интервью дает развернутые ответы на вопросы, но иногда отходит от темы, чтобы пошутить. Четко знает, чего хочет, поэтому большинство вопросов, которые задает, связаны с условиями работы: отпусками, больничными, премиями, ДМС и т. д.
Только что окончил онлайн-курсы
Что-то из разряда: «У меня нет опыта, но я готов очень быстро всему научиться!».
Огонь в глазах (но это не точно), неуверенность в себе и медлительность — примерно так можно описать человека, который вкатился в программирование через онлайн-курсы и пришел на одно из своих первых собеседований в айти.
Обычно таким джуниорам требуется чуть больше времени на формулирование ответов на стандартные вопросы от эйчара вроде: «Почему вы выбрали именно Backend-разработку?» или «Над какими проектами работали во время обучения? Какой стек использовали?». Распространенный фейл — когда эйчар просит перечислить ЯПы, а кандидат включает в ответ еще и фреймворки.
Стань супермегаопытным программистом на курсах Proglib Academy!
- Математика для Data Science
- Базовые модели ML и приложения
- Алгоритмы и структуры данных
- Основы программирования на Python
- Основы IT для непрограммистов
- Frontend Basic: принцип работы современного веба
Вечный Джуниор
Вечный Джуниор — это человек в возрасте примерно от 25 до 40 лет, который успел поработать на разных работах, в том числе попробовать себя в нескольких ИТ-областях. Но, несмотря на все это, он до сих пор не определился с профессией и не знает, кем хочет стать, когда вырастет.
В резюме много названий разных компаний, но нигде из них он не задерживался надолго. А главное — его должности никак не связаны между собой, и везде он занимал стартовые позиции.
Его резюме выглядит примерно вот так:
Специалист клиентской поддержки
декабрь 2019 — февраль 2020
Wordpress-разработчик
август 2019 — ноябрь 2019
Технический писатель
март 2019 — июнь 2019
Младший специалист тех поддержки
ноябрь 2018 — январь 2019
Менеджер по продажам в IT
апрель 2018 — сентябрь 2018
И нет: менять сферы деятельности, искать себя и не знать, кем ты хочешь стать, когда вырастешь, даже если тебе 40 лет, — это вполне нормально. Но проблема таких людей в том, что они могут всю жизнь топтаться на месте и никуда в конечном итоге не прийти. У них широкий кругозор, но поверхностные знания во всем, поэтому им невозможно предложить что-то серьезнее, чем вакансию джуна.
Не очень честный карьерист
... или шифтер
Шифтить — на hr-сленге означает «скакать с одного места работы на другое с целью повышения зарплаты и/или грейда».
Резюме такого «карьериста» — отдельный вид искусства. Оно состоит из изобилия названий компаний: от очень известных до стартапов. Но нигде из них он не оставался надолго — как минимум на один год.
На собеседовании задает минимум вопросов. Но если и спрашивает что-то, то в основном про отпуск. Например: «А как скоро я смогу взять отпуск? А мне оплатят дэй оф, если я возьму его через неделю?».
И хоть резюме шифтера похоже на резюме вечного джуниора из-за солидного списка из бывших работодателей и короткого периода работы, но, в отличие от второго, шифтер всегда знает, чего хочет — повысить грейд и зарплату. Также в его резюме прослеживается очевидный и последовательный карьерный рост только в одном направлении.
Авантюрист
Великий комбинатор и идейный борец за денежные знаки — это все про него.
На собеседовании с ним нередко происходит примерно такой диалог:
— В резюме указано, что у вас 8 лет опыта работы, при этом вам сейчас 20 лет. Подскажите, все верно? Как так получилось?
— Да, все правильно. Вообще, я начал программировать в 10, в 12 лет получил свой первый оффер, а в 14 у меня был свой стартап, но сейчас я ищу работу в найме. Кстати, хочу 500 тыщ денег. Дадите?
Разумеется, ситуация гиперболизирована, но тем не менее. Ответы такого кандидата часто противоречат друг другу.
«Авантюрист» в команде — это творческий гений: он мыслит за пределами стандартных рамок и активно предлагает идеи (которые где-то подсмотрел). Однако когда дело доходит до кодинга, предпочитает имитировать бурную деятельность или перекладывать свою работу на коллег.
Телеграм-каналы с вакансиями для IT-специалистов
- Вакансии по data science, анализу данных, аналитике, искусственному интеллекту @datajob
- Вакансии для java-разработчиков @javadevjob
- Вакансии по питону, Django, Flask @pydevjob
- Вакансии по фронтенду, джаваскрипт, React, Angular, Vue @jsdevjob
- Вакансии по C#, .NET, Unity @csharpdevjob
- Вакансии по C++ – си-плюс-плюс, cpp, Си, C, STL, Boost @cppdevjob
- Вакансии по Go @godevjob
- Вакансии по PHP, Symfony, Laravel @phpdevjob
- Вакансии для мобильных разработчиков @mobiledevjob
- Вакансии по DevOps & SRE @devopssjob
- Вакансии по QA тестированию @testerrjob
- Вакансии по информационной безопасности @hackdevjob